English fiddle player and singer Bryony Griffith and melodeon player and dancer Will Hampson have been performing together for almost 20 years. Their partnership started in the acclaimed ceilidh band Bedlam in their early teens which took them all over the UK festivals and gave rise to the formation of the young Cotswold side, Dogrose. They later joined the celebrated Newcastle Kingsmen and have been key members of the award-winning Demon Barbers for the last ten years. Bryony was also a member of the much-missed a cappella group The Witches of Elswick. She has been described as having “the vocal power of a young Norma Waterson, the poise and attitude of the late Sandy Denny and the stage presence of Janis Joplin.” (Allan Wilkinson, Northern Sky). Add to that her ‘deliciously rustic’ fiddle playing (Colin Irwin) and Will’s driving yet sensitive box playing and you get a distinctive repertoire of dark ballads, chorus songs and dance tunes delivered with good-humoured Yorkshire banter. Their debut duo album ‘Lady Diamond’ is due out in summer 2011.
